2 Corinthians 13 : King James Version

13 1This is the third time I am coming to you. In the
mouth of two or three witnesses shall every word be established.
2I told you before, and foretell you, as if I were
present, the second time; and being absent now I write to them which
heretofore have sinned, and to all other, that, if I come again, I
will not spare: 3Since ye seek a proof of Christ speaking
in me, which to you-ward is not weak, but is mighty in you. 4For
though he was crucified through weakness, yet he liveth by the power
of God. For we also are weak in him, but we shall live with him by
the power of God toward you. 5Examine yourselves, whether
ye be in the faith; prove your own selves. Know ye not your own
selves, how that Jesus Christ is in you, except ye be reprobates?
6But I trust that ye shall know that we are not
reprobates. 7Now I pray to God that ye do no evil; not
that we should appear approved, but that ye should do that which is
honest, though we be as reprobates. 8For we can do
nothing against the truth, but for the truth. 9For we are
glad, when we are weak, and ye are strong: and this also we wish,
even your perfection. 10Therefore I write these things
being absent, lest being present I should use sharpness, according
to the power which the Lord hath given me to edification, and not to
destruction. 11Finally, brethren, farewell. Be perfect,
be of good comfort, be of one mind, live in peace; and the God of
love and peace shall be with you. 12Greet one another
with an holy kiss. 13All the saints salute you. 14The
grace of the Lord Jesus Christ, and the love of God, and the
communion of the Holy Ghost, be with you all. Amen.
